[file-roller] do not reload the archive if the operation was canceled
- From: Paolo Bacchilega <paobac src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[file-roller] do not reload the archive if the operation was canceled
- Date: Tue, 19 Jun 2012 18:41:13 +0000 (UTC)
commit fce07b555afa34a17ce7faf6c7936915a3bf250b
Author: Paolo Bacchilega <paobac src gnome org>
Date: Mon Jun 18 20:54:38 2012 +0200
do not reload the archive if the operation was canceled
src/fr-window.c | 5 +++--
1 files changed, 3 insertions(+), 2 deletions(-)
---
diff --git a/src/fr-window.c b/src/fr-window.c
index 0c2d650..f9780f4 100644
--- a/src/fr-window.c
+++ b/src/fr-window.c
@@ -3174,7 +3174,8 @@ action_performed (FrArchive *archive,
case FR_ACTION_DELETING_FILES:
close_progress_dialog (window, FALSE);
- fr_window_archive_reload (window);
+ if (error->type != FR_PROC_ERROR_STOPPED)
+ fr_window_archive_reload (window);
return;
case FR_ACTION_ADDING_FILES:
@@ -3190,7 +3191,7 @@ action_performed (FrArchive *archive,
window->priv->archive_new = FALSE;
fr_window_add_to_recent_list (window, window->priv->archive_uri);
}
- if (! window->priv->batch_mode) {
+ if (! window->priv->batch_mode && (error->type != FR_PROC_ERROR_STOPPED)) {
fr_window_archive_reload (window);
return;
}
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]